Light sound insulation magnesium oxysulfate fireproof material and preparation method of wall plate
A technology of fireproof material, magnesium oxysulfide, which is applied in the direction of fireproofing, walls, ceramic products, etc., can solve the problem that wall materials cannot have both sound insulation and fireproof functions, and achieve the effect of good fireproof performance and high strength

[0071] As a preparation method of light-weight sound-insulating magnesium oxysulfide firewall body board, it includes the following steps: preparing face paste, preparing medium slurry, making substrate, pressing holes, primary curing, fully automatic demoulding, secondary curing, cutting, sanding, complex.
[0072] When preparing the flour paste, take 100-200 parts by weight of magnesium sulfate solution and 1-2 parts by weight of magnesium oxysulfide modifier and mix and stir for 2 minutes, then put 150 parts by weight of lightly burned magnesium oxide into the mixed slurry, and stir for 4 minutes. Get pasta.

[0077] [Example 1]
[0078] Take 130 parts by weight of 27°Bé magnesium sulfate solution and 1.7 parts by weight of magnesium oxysulfide modifier and mix and stir for 2 minutes, then put 150 parts by weight of lightly burned magnesium oxide into the mixed slurry, and stir for 4 minutes to prepare a flour paste.
[0079] Take 170 parts by weight of 27°Bé magnesium sulfate solution and 1.5 parts by weight of magnesium oxysulfide modifier, mix and stir for 2 minutes, add 0.3 parts by weight of 8mm polypropylene fiber, and stir for 4 minutes; then, put in 150 parts by weight of light burned oxidation Magnesium, 20 parts by weight of expanded perlite, 25 parts by weight of diatom mud and 25 parts by weight of fly ash, stir for 4 minutes; then add 7 parts by weight of 5mm polystyrene particles and stir for 2 minutes; finally add 20 parts by weight of The foaming agent foams, and after stirring for 4 minutes, a medium slurry is prepared.
